>>>> I think we need to be wary of that sort of thing.  It can make a page
>>>> appear outdated even if it's contents are still valid and just means people
>>>> have to take care to edit every single page even if it's only for that 1
>>>> thing.
>>>>
>>>> It has always been my worry that it's the only reason some of our
>>>> current pages have a bad reputation for being old.  The advice might still
>>>> be solid but the version numbers are so out of date that the page is in
>>>> danger of getting deleted and the wisdom or cunning lost.  Since the move
>>>> to Unity that has been a lot less of an issue and i am beginning to agree
>>>> it would be good to just wipe out a large number of pages, or at least stop
>>>> them from being publicly accessible, but probably just deleting would be
>>>> best.
